Job Description & How to Apply Below
Safely performs welding and all duties associated with the construction, maintenance and operations of company pipeline, compressor, production, gathering and storage facilities. Responds to emergencies, scheduled and unscheduled overtime. Nothing in this job summary restricts management's right to assign or reassign duties and responsibilities to this job at any time.
This is a regular full-time position.
Minimum Qualifications:- Associate degree in welding, welding certificate or equivalent work experience.
- Must possess a strong mechanical aptitude, troubleshooting skills,
- Possess and maintain a valid motor vehicle driver's license and meet applicable DOT mandated commercial driver requirements (i.e. medical card).
- Must be able to perform all the essential functions required of the position with or without reasonable accommodations.
- Must take all measures necessary to protect networks devices, programs and data from cyber-attack, damage, or unauthorized access.
- Must be legally authorized to work in United States, no sponsor ships considered.
- Subject to pre-employment background check and drug testing.
- Subject to the company DOT substance testing program.
- Travel with overnight stays.
- Must pass company welder qualification test or be currently qualified.
- Must be able to be certified to wear respirator if it is required to perform work.
- Must pass all requirements to become DOT operator qualified in assigned tasks.
- Ability to work independently.
- Must be able to perform all the essential functions required of the position with or without reasonable accommodations.
- Welding certificate
- Crane certificate
- Knowledge of natural gas pipeline related maintenance and construction activities, processes and operations including related DOT and OSHA regulations.
- Perform welding duties.
- Perform other tasks and special projects as assigned.
Journeyman Rate: $46.56
